NameAdabas infodenotes "adaptable data base"  Xexclude from comparisonAxibase  Xexclude from comparisonBadger  Xexclude from comparisonRethinkDB  Xexclude from comparisonSTSdb  Xexclude from comparison
DescriptionOLTP - DBMS for mainframes and Linux/Unix/Windows environments infoused typically together with the Natural programming platformScalable TimeSeries DBMS based on HBase with integrated rule engine and visualizationAn embeddable, persistent, simple and fast Key-Value Store, written purely in Go.DBMS for the Web with a mechanism to push updated query results to applications in realtime.Key-Value Store with special method for indexing infooptimized for high performance using a special indexing method
Primary database modelMultivalue DBMSTime Series DBMSKey-value storeDocument storeKey-value store
